If you’ve been using Google AdSense and wondering why your traffic isn’t turning into meaningful income, you’re not alone. Many publishers focus heavily on SEO, keyword rankings, and pageviews. But here’s the reality in 2026: traffic alone doesn’t increase AdSense revenue — content format does. Two websites can receive the same number of visitors. One earns $8 RPM. The other earns $35+ RPM. The difference isn’t luck. It’s structure, user intent, and how the content naturally drives higher engagement and ad clicks.
Advertisers today bid aggressively in high-value niches like insurance, legal services, finance, and SaaS/tech. Some legal keywords can exceed $1,000 per click because a single client is worth thousands of dollars. If your content aligns with high-intent searches, your CPC and CTR increase automatically. Interactive tools are monetization powerhouses.
Examples:
Users interact with tools. They input data, adjust numbers, and revisit results. This dramatically increases engagement and reduces bounce rates. Higher engagement improves ad viewability, which positively impacts RPM. Even embedding a simple calculator inside a blog post can transform that page into a high-earning asset.

Great content format brings intent. Smart ad placement amplifies it. But remember: more ads don’t equal more money. Strategy wins.
Desktop users often generate higher CPC, especially in legal, insurance, and SaaS niches. Top-performing units:
300×600 Large Skyscraper
336×280 Large Rectangle
728×90 Leaderboard
These placements maximize impressions while maintaining user experience.
Over 50% of traffic comes from mobile. The most important format:
320×100 Large Mobile Banner
Responsive ad units are essential. They adjust to screen sizes and maintain strong viewability, which helps protect RPM.
